Kenneth Lawrence Wiedmeyer

Kenneth Lawrence Wiedmeyer, 76, of Ixonia, passed away on Sunday, Sept. 8, 2024, at Crossroads Care Center in Mayville.
Ken was born the son of Harold and Florence (Steger) Wiedmeyer on March 12, 1948, in Theresa. He proudly served his country in the United States Army in Alaska. Ken was united in marriage to Joan Seiler on August 16, 2016, at Sacred Heart Catholic Church in Horicon, where he also was a member.
Ken worked for many years for the Iron Ridge Department of Public Works. He was a member of the Theresa American Legion Post #270. Ken had a great love for farming and shared that love with his grandchildren.  They often helped him bail hay and went fishing together.  Ken enjoyed being outdoors bow and gun hunting for deer and turkey hunting.
Ken will be missed by his loving wife, Joan; children, Craig (special friend Pamela) Wiedmeyer, Corey Wiedmeyer, and Rickey Wiedmeyer; step-children, Christine Kruwell, Patricia (Phil) Hensler, Susan Morris, Julie (Scott) Klumb, and Norbert (Robin) Schickert; five grandchildren; ten step-grandchildren; and twelve step-great-grandchildren; siblings, James (Marie) Wiedmeyer, Larry Wiedmeyer, Debbie Mazza, Marty (Peggy) Wiedmeyer, and Leon (Aly) Wiedmeyer. Ken is further survived by nieces, nephews, other relatives, and friends.
Ken was preceded in death by his parents; and siblings, Pat, Phyliss, Wally, Shirley, and Fred.
A Memorial Mass of Christian Burial was held on Wednesday, Sept. 18, at 11 a.m. at Sacred Heart Catholic Church in Horicon with Rev. Fr. Mark Brandl presiding. A visitation for Kenneth took place at church on Wednesday, Sept. 18, from 9:30 a.m. until the time of service at 11 a.m. Graveside Military Honors were conducted by the Theresa American Legion Post #270 at Oak Hill Cemetery in Horicon.
